Michigan Grange conference endorses Oregon plan and stalls central bureau

The Traverse City session of the Michigan State Grange featured debate on centralizing purchasing and a proposed central bureau for buyers and sellers. Delegates favored county options on temperance, adopted auto tax and rail rate recommendations, and lauded the week’s proceedings while supporting Oregon plan and direct senator election ideas.

Woman's Auxiliary Fifth Group Meeting Held at Grace Church

The annual meeting of the fifth group of the Woman's Auxiliary of the diocese of western Michigan took place at Grace Episcopal church on Wednesday December 18. Holy communion opened at 10 20 with an address on missions by Rev Freeman of Manistee. A 11 30 business session named officers led by President Mrs Thomas Smurth Waite with Luncheon at 12 20. Mrs Hume of Muskegon reported Cincinnati funds and a stereopticon lecture on The Growth of Christianity followed by Mrs J L Bailey.
